fix(ui): night-round review — F1 real PlaceMarkerOnMap formula

The prior PlaceMarker() reading ("center at markerX0+x") was wrong.
Binary Ninja elides gmMapUI::PlaceMarkerOnMap @0x004a18b0's entire FPU
chain to bare, operand-less _ftol2() calls, so the pseudo-C
under-specifies the function. A capstone disassembly of the raw bytes
in the PDB-paired acclient.exe recovers the real formula: retail
projects the AC display coordinate (range ~-102.4..102.4) onto the
marker-area rect via a fixed-point-style transform, not a raw pixel
add:

  X = m_x0 - w/2 - (int)((m_x1-m_x0+1) * (x*10+1024)        * (-1/2048))
  Y = m_y0 - h/2 - (int)((m_y1-m_y0+1) * (2047-(y*10+1024)) * (-1/2048))

Constants read directly from .rdata: 0x79bac8=10.0, 0x7aac78=1024.0,
0x7aac70=-1/2048, 0x7aac68=2047.0. The Y axis's FSUBR is retail's
north-up flip. w/h halve with truncating integer division (matching
retail's cdq;sub;sar idiom), not float division.

Extracted the pure math into MapPageController.ComputeMarkerPosition
so it's directly testable, and retargeted MapPageControllerTests to
GOLDEN PIXEL values computed independently from the formula (never
from the port's own output): the reviewer's canonical (0,0)->(122,128)
case, a far-west and far-north case, and a real town-table entry
(Arwic's landblock, cross-checked against RadarCoordinates). Applies
to the green ring, house pin, and all 53 static town hotspots, which
all resolve through the same PlaceMarker call.

Corrected the recon doc's "accepted as-is" note, which had mistaken
"the FPU argument-passing is BN-mangled" for a narrow issue instead of
the whole-formula elision it actually was.

/// <summary>
/// <c>gmMapUI::PlaceMarkerOnMap @0x004a18b0</c>: center the icon at
/// <c>(markerAreaX0 + x, markerAreaY0 + y)</c>, then show it.
/// <c>gmMapUI::PlaceMarkerOnMap @0x004a18b0</c>, ported from a direct
/// byte-read of the PDB-paired <c>acclient.exe</c> (Binary Ninja elides
/// the whole FPU chain to bare, operand-less <c>_ftol2()</c> calls —
/// see <c>docs/research/named-retail/acclient_2013_pseudo_c.txt</c>
/// lines 171827-171855 — so the pseudo-C alone under-specifies this
/// function; capstone disassembly of the raw machine code at that VA
/// is the ground truth here, not the BN text). The prior "center at
/// markerX0+x" reading was WRONG — retail projects the AC display
/// coordinate (<paramref name="x"/>/<paramref name="y"/>, range
/// approximately ±102.4) onto the marker-area rect's pixel span via a
/// fixed-point-style transform, not a raw pixel add:
/// <code>
/// X = m_x0 - w/2 - (int)( (m_x1-m_x0+1) * (x*10+1024) * (-1/2048) )
/// Y = m_y0 - h/2 - (int)( (m_y1-m_y0+1) * (2047-(y*10+1024)) * (-1/2048) )
/// </code>
/// Constants read straight from the binary's .rdata: <c>0x79bac8</c> =
/// 10.0, <c>0x7aac78</c> = 1024.0, <c>0x7aac70</c> = -1/2048 (exactly
/// -0.00048828125), <c>0x7aac68</c> = 2047.0. The Y axis's FSUBR
/// (reversed subtract) is retail's north-up flip — Y increases upward
/// on the AC coordinate system but downward in screen pixels.
/// <c>w</c>/<c>h</c> are the icon's own <c>UIRegion::GetWidth</c>/
/// <c>GetHeight</c> (@0x0069efe0/@0x0069eff0), halved with INTEGER
/// (truncating) division to match retail's <c>cdq;sub;sar</c> idiom —
/// not float division, which would drift by half a pixel on
/// odd-sized icons. Golden case (marker area (6,8)-(247,258), 10x10
/// icon, position 0.0N/0.0E) reproduces exactly to (122,128) center.
/// </summary>

/// <summary>
/// The pure <c>PlaceMarkerOnMap</c> math, split out from <see cref="PlaceMarker"/>
/// so tests can assert byte-decoded GOLDEN PIXEL values directly against
/// the formula instead of round-tripping through the port's own output.
/// </summary>
internal static (float Left, float Top) ComputeMarkerPosition(
int markerX0, int markerX1, int markerY0, int markerY1,
int iconWidth, int iconHeight, double x, double y)
{
int halfWidth = iconWidth / 2;
int halfHeight = iconHeight / 2;
int extentX = markerX1 - markerX0 + 1;
int extentY = markerY1 - markerY0 + 1;
int xOffset = (int)(extentX * (x * 10.0 + 1024.0) * (-1.0 / 2048.0));
int yOffset = (int)(extentY * (2047.0 - (y * 10.0 + 1024.0)) * (-1.0 / 2048.0));
return (markerX0 - halfWidth - xOffset, markerY0 - halfHeight - yOffset);
}
